English[edit]

Etymology[edit]

cobalt +‎ -ic

Adjective[edit]

cobaltic (comparative more cobaltic, superlative most cobaltic)

  1. (chemistry) Of or relating to cobalt.
  2. (chemistry) Containing cobalt in oxidation state 3.
